Description
Zoological study of the giant anteater (Myrmecophaga tridactyla) native to Central and South America. Side view of the animal, shown consuming insects and in a natural setting.
Plate 4 from the book Quadrupedum disposition brevisque histroria naturalis, by J T Klein (Leipzig, 1751). Inscribed below: ‘Syfang Sc.’
Jacob Theodore Klein (1685-1759) German naturalist was elected a Fellow of the Royal Society in 1729.
